To observe oxygen functional groups generated during oxidation reaction, coal was treated at 40–120 degree C under 17O2 atmosphere. Solid state 17O MAS NMR spectra of the oxidized coal were acquired by using Oldfield Echo pulse sequence. Since the 17O MAS NMR spectrum acquired by Single Pulse sequence suffered from distortion caused by ringing phenomenon, the Oldfield Echo pulse sequence was used to eliminate the spectral distortion. As a result, two kinds of oxygen functional groups generated by oxidation were observed. Furthermore, these areas of 17O NMR spectra became large as oxidation temperature was high, indicating that the amount of oxygen functional groups increased with an increase of oxidation temperature.
